    Eligibility Criteria

    A candidate must have Minimum CPI of 6.5 or 60% of marks or First Class in the qualifying degree, fulfilling specific requirements for different disciplines, as indicated below:

    • All regular category candidates (except those having BTech degrees from an IIT with a minimum CPI of 7.0) must possess a valid score of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ering (GATE). For eligibility for financial assistance for regular category candidates, please see the section “Financial Support” below.
    • Minimum experience required for Sponsored (Full-time) and Part-Time categories of candidates has also been indicated below.
    •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ering / Technology or equivalent in an appropriate area or MSc (Computer Science/Information Technology) or Graduates (AMIETE) from Institution of Electronics and Telecommunication Engineers (IETE) in Computer Science & Engineering or MCA from a recognized Institution and a valid GATE score in CS.
    • MSc (Mathematics/Mathematics & Computing/Statistics) from a recognized Institution, with a minimum CPI of 6.5 or 60% of marks or First Class in the qualifying degree, and a valid GATE score in MA.

    FOR GATE QUALIFIED CANDIDATES 

    Candidates qualified in GATE 2023, GATE 2024, or GATE 2025 and satisfying any one of the following: 

    i. Bachelor’s degree in Engineering/ Technology/ Architecture from Educational Institutions approved by AICTE/ Government* 

    ii. Master’s degree in Chemistry/ Life Sciences/ Mathematics/ Physics related subjects from educational Institutions approved by UGC/ Government* 

    iii. Degrees obtained through Distance Education/ Correspondence Mode for the qualifying degree specified in [(i) or (ii)]. The Departments will follow suitability test/ interview procedure for screening in such cases. 

    iv. Candidates yet to appear or have appeared in the final examination for the qualifying degree specified in [(i) or (ii)] and whose results are likely to be declared by July 15, 2025 

    v. Associate Membership holders of professional bodies for Admission into their parent disciplines from the following: 

    • The Institution of Engineers (India) (AMIE) 

    • The Aeronautical Society of India (AMAeSI) (eligible only for aerodynamics, structures, and propulsions streams) 

    • The Indian Institute of Metals (AMIIM) 

    • The Indian Institute of Chemical Engineers, including Polymer and Environmental Group (AMIIChemE) 

    • The Institution of Electronics and Telecommunication Engineers (AMIETE) 

    * If the degree is issued by a university in countries other than India, the degree must be recognized by the Association of Indian Universities (AIU)/ Commonwealth Universities/ International Association of Universities (IAU) as equivalent to the corresponding Indian Degrees/ Certificates. Additional requirements of GRE/ TOEFL may be required.

    FOR IIT GRADUATES 

    Candidates graduating/ graduated from IITs with B.Tech. degree and having CGPA of 8.0 (on a scale of 10) and above can apply without GATE Score. These applications will be reviewed by the respective Department(s). 

    FOR SPONSORED CANDIDATES 

    Candidates employed and sponsored (with full pay and allowances for 24 months) by industry/ government organizations/ private and public enterprises, engaged in R&D work recognized by DST/ engineering colleges recognized by AICTE, possessing at least two years of professional experience as on the last date of receipt of applications at IIT Madras can apply, provided they hold: 

    (i) B.E/ B.Tech. degree from AICTE recognized Engineering Colleges/ University with first class or 60% aggregate marks in all the four years (no need for having GATE Score); or 

    (ii) AMIE or any other Associate memberships listed above (no need for having a GATE Score)
